Topic: What mount do you like for your Cuda 350?  (Read 2501 times)

0 Members and 1 Guest are viewing this topic.

  • Date Registered: Nov 2009
  • Posts: 133
Austin Kayak set me up with a Scotty mount they said would be compatible, but it isn't. I had hoped to put this is in a triple holder from Scotty, and would like to stick with Scotty if possible.

Anyone know if Scotty makes a compatible mount with the Cuda 350?

See attached images:
I used the Scotty mount.  Essentially required that I drill two holes in the Scotty that lined up with the Cuda bracket/holder.  I got the holes in the right place by holding the bracket over the Scotty where I wanted and then put a dab of bright fingernail polish through the holes and onto the Scotty.  Drilled and fastened on with the bolts/nuts that came with the Scotty.  Bolt could stand to be another 1/4 inch longer, but I was able to make it work.
